Abstract
A new series of Co(II), Ni(II), Cu(II) and Zn(II) complexes with Schif f bases derived from the condensation of 2-hydroxy-1-naphthaldehyde wi th glycine, L-valine and L-phenylalanine has been synthesized. The com plexes were characterized on the basis of elemental analyses, H-1 NMR, IR, conductivity, magnetic susceptibility measurements and electronic spectral data. The metal complexes were synthesized with in situ prep ared N-(2-hydroxy-1-naphthalidene)amino acids. Spectral data indicate that the ligands function as dibasic terdentate ligands with O, N and O donor atoms.
